
Two layer sandwich system polyurethane track surface with a base layer consisting of black mat of SBR rubber granules bound by polyurethane. The surface layer of colored EPDM granules broadcast into a polyurethane coating. This layer is a sealant that makes the system impermeable and a resilient all weather surface. It is textured and used in both indoor and outdoor applications.

The asphalt or concrete base should be sufficiently cured and cleaned in order for work to progress. Recommended cure time is 14 days for asphalt and 28 days for concrete.
The surface shall be primed with approved manufacturer polyurethane primer using and airless spray machine. Application range is 0.28 pounds per square yard. Allow 20 - 3minutes for solvent in the primer to evaporate before starting installation.
The black SBR rubber granules and polyurethane binding agent are blended together in a suitable mechanical mixer for a period of 2-3 minutes to insure proper coating of all rubber granules with the binder. The blended materials are then spread onto the asphalt base by means of a mechanical tandem leveler. The tandem leveler shall have a heated oscillating screed bar to obtain both smoothness and compaction. The heated screed bar normally works at a temperature of 158 – 176 degrees F. The laying procedure shall be bay to bay and limiting the length of the passes so as not to have any cold joints between the bays. Every day the traverse joint from the previous day shall be tack coated with binder to insure a good bond. The surface hardens through the reaction of the binder with humidity. Usually the surface can be walked upon the next day.
The rubber granules are blended together and applied to the base mat using a stiff bladed squeegee.
The top coat is a massive flow application of the two component coating that is mixed together free of self leveling and ridges. Prior to initial set, colored EPDM rubber granules are broadcast with sufficient excess granules being applied to assist in the embedding process. All loose granules will be removed after the initial cure.
Painted lines and event markings shall be performed in conformance with the governing Track & Field regulations and shall include all lines and graphics required or directed by the owner. Compatible line paint in the desired colors shall be applied by means of an approved line striping machine capable of producing neat lines with sharp edges.
